Quiet hours (time-based exclusions)

Quiet hours let you define time-based exclusions for Email, SMS, Push, and WhatsApp channels. They ensure that no messages are sent during specific periods of time, helping you respect customer preferences and compliance requirements. You can apply quiet hours through rule sets, which can be assigned to individual actions in campaigns or journeys for precise control.

Previously released in Limited Availability, this feature is now available to all environments. With this General Availability release, the feature now includes the ability for customer to queue a campaign action until the completion of Quiet Hours, and the ability to preview the activated Quiet Hours rule.

Message export

A new Message Export capability is now available for email and SMS channels. This feature allows you to automatically export sent message content to a dedicated Experience Platform dataset, enabling you to:

  • Meet regulatory compliance requirements (such as HIPAA)
  • Archive messages for legal claims and customer care inquiries
  • Retain copies of personalized content sent to individuals

Records are retained in the AJO Message Export Dataset for 7 calendar days from ingestion. During this retention period, you can export them to your own storage via Experience Platform destinations. The feature is enabled at the channel configuration level, giving you granular control over which messages are exported.

This capability is only available for the email and SMS channel, for organizations that have purchased the Message Export add-on offering. For more information, contact your Adobe representative.

  • Custom action error response payload - You can now define an optional error response payload for custom actions. When a call fails, the error payload is exposed in the journey context (under the action’s errorResponse node) and is available in the timeout/error branch, alongside jo_status_code, to support richer fallback logic and debugging.   • Journey alerts - New pre-configured alerts are available for journeys.

    • Profile Discard Rate Exceeded - Ratio of profile discards to entered profiles over the last 5 mins exceeded threshold
    • Custom Action Error Rate Exceeded - Ratio of custom action errors to successful HTTP calls over the last 5 mins exceeded threshold
    • Profile Error Rate Exceeded - Ratio of profiles-in-error to entered profiles over the last 5 mins exceeded threshold
